About this map

Alice Nash Memorial Cem stands as a lone memorial marker in the southwestern reaches of this Blaine County landscape, where the high plains begin to break toward the Missouri River. The geography is defined by a complex drainage system, including the East Fork Black Coulee and Christenson Branch to the north, which carve through the terrain toward the southeast. Central to the area is the Nolan Reservoir, a vital water source in this arid environment, while the prominent Lion Butte provides a significant vertical landmark above the branching forks of Lion Coulee.
